Cause/solution
L Battery charge is low. Fully charge the batteries (page 14).
L Clean the charge contacts and charge again (page 15).
L It is time to replace the batteries (page 14).
L Clean the battery ends (S, T) and the charge contacts
with a dry cloth, and charge again.
Cause/solution
L You are using the base unit or handset in an area with high
electrical interference. Re-position the base unit and use
the handset away from sources of interference.
L Move closer to the base unit.
L If you use a DSL/ADSL service, we recommend
connecting a DSL/ADSL filter between the base unit and
the telephone line jack. Contact your DSL/ADSL provider
for details.
L The ringer volume is turned off. Adjust the ringer volume
(page 28).
L Night mode is turned on. Turn it off (page 30).
L The dialing mode may be set incorrectly. Change the
setting (page 15).
L The handset is too far from the base unit. Move closer and
try again.
L Make sure that you have long distance service.
Cause/solution
L You must subscribe to Call Display service. Contact your
service provider/telephone company for details.
L If your unit is connected to any additional telephone
equipment such as a Call Display box or cordless
telephone line jack, plug the unit directly into the wall jack.
L If you use a DSL/ADSL service, we recommend
connecting a DSL/ADSL filter between the base unit and
the telephone line jack. Contact your DSL/ADSL provider
for details.
L The name display service may not be available in some
areas. Contact your service provider/telephone company
for details.
L Other telephone equipment may be interfering with this
unit. Disconnect the other equipment and try again.
